The Young Advocates Program is a leadership development initiative of Young Invincibles (YI)—a
nonprofit, nonpartisan organization whose mission is to amplify the voices of young adults in the
political process and expand economic opportunity for our generation. YI cultivates and
empowers young, courageous leaders who are driving transformative policy change to make
higher education more affordable, expand healthcare access, and secure quality jobs.

Program Overview:
The Young Advocates Program is open to young adults ages 18–34 living in or attending school in one of our regional states: California, Colorado, or Texas.
At weekly meetings, Advocates will help lead organizing campaigns focused on higher education, healthcare access, worker justice, and civic engagement. Participants will drive projects such as developing policy priorities, organizing and supporting statewide conferences and community events, leading voter engagement efforts, promoting healthcare enrollment campaigns, creating digital content, and recruiting and mobilizing other young adults to take action in their communities.
